TIRANA - Serbian PM Djuro Macut arrived on Friday at the Brigades Palace in Tirana for a summit of Western Balkan leaders, where he was welcomed by Albanian PM Edi Rama.
Besides Western Balkan leaders, the summit will also be attended by EU Enlargement Commissioner Marta Kos, who will open the conference alongside Rama.
Macut, Kos and other Western Balkan leaders will take part in a panel on the EU Growth Plan for the Western Balkans.
A Serbian delegation accompanying Macut includes government ministers Nemanja Starovic and Jagoda Lazarevic.
The summit is aimed at boosting economic and political cooperation between the Western Balkans and the EU, with the Western Balkan leaders and Kos to discuss the growth plan, economic integration and the region's steps towards an EU single market.
